超级计算机(HPC)在当今世界发挥着越来越重要的作用,它可用于解决各种复杂的科学、工程和商业问题。然而,要充分发挥HPC的潜力,就需要有效地优化集群性能。 集群性能优化是指通过调整和优化集群系统的硬件、软件和网络配置,使其在处理大规模并行计算任务时能够达到最佳性能。在HPC环境下,集群性能优化至关重要,可以显著提高计算效率和加快任务完成时间。 首先,要优化集群的硬件配置。选择适当的处理器、内存、存储和网络设备对于集群性能至关重要。另外,还需要合理设计服务器架构和布局,确保数据传输和通信效率高效。 其次,优化集群的软件配置也是必不可少的。使用高性能的并行计算库和工具可以提高计算效率和扩展性。此外,对于复杂的应用程序,还可以采用自动化调度和任务管理工具来优化任务调度和资源管理。 此外,集群性能的优化还需要考虑网络配置。高性能网络对于集群计算的速度和可靠性至关重要。优化网络拓扑结构和带宽分配可以降低通信延迟和提高数据传输速度。 最后,定期进行性能测试和分析也是集群性能优化的关键步骤。通过监控和评估集群的性能指标,可以及时发现和解决性能瓶颈,保持集群处于最佳状态。 综上所述,集群性能优化在HPC环境下具有重要意义,可以提高集群的计算效率和性能表现。通过合理调整硬件、软件和网络配置,以及定期进行性能测试和分析,可以使集群系统达到最佳性能,满足不同应用场景的需求。希望上述实战指南能够为HPC集群性能优化提供有益参考,推动HPC技术的发展和应用。 |
说点什么...